Output 6e28581663d65b5f15c360c4cb9fe1ed23e25422a8b69a04cf38e0594fec4e68:0

value
32440703
script pubkey
OP_0 OP_PUSHBYTES_32 ca9bc589962c806e72f6d8162766819b0d08094196b9d54427fffcc50387191e
address
bc1qe2dutzvk9jqxuuhkmqtzwe5pnvxssz2pj6ua23p8ll7v2qu8ry0qagl8w5
transaction
6e28581663d65b5f15c360c4cb9fe1ed23e25422a8b69a04cf38e0594fec4e68
confirmations
377389
spent
true